NPP laid the foundation for current economic stability – Boakye-Danquah
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

A member of the New Patriotic Party (NPP) communications team, Dr. Palgrave Boakye-Danquah, has stated that the current National Democratic Congress (NDC) government is benefiting from the economic discipline introduced by the previous administration under President Nana Addo Akufo-Addo.

Speaking on the Angel Morning Show (AMS) on Wednesday, October 29, 2025, Dr. Boakye-Danquah emphasized that the dollar’s current stability is largely due to the foundational policies implemented by the NPP to rebuild the economy during challenging times.

“If the economy is performing now, it is under the conditions created by the fact that Nana Addo Akufo-Addo implemented proper foundations,” he added.

Dr. Boakye-Danquah, who doubles as a lecturer at the University of Professional Studies, Accra (UPSA), urged members of the incumbent government to credit the opposition party of the economic successes.

He also highlighted the global challenges the NPP government faced between 2021 and 2024, including the COVID-19 pandemic.

He noted that these natural phenomena disrupted the county’s economy, causing public sector workers, such as nurses and doctors, to stay home, and increasing government expenditure.
